Scaffolding: What’s the Deal?

Scaffolding, simply put, is about using tools and frameworks to auto-generate the skeleton of your project. No need to hammer out the same boilerplate code repeatedly. These tools let you skip straight to the good stuff—those unique features that make your application shine.

Your Go-To Scaffolding Tools

If you’re hanging out in the JavaScript community, chances are you’ve bumped into some of the popular kids on the block. First up, Create React App. This gem, courtesy of Facebook, kickstarts your React projects with a couple of commands. You’ll get a clean project structure, the necessary dependencies, and some pre-configured development tools like Webpack and Babel. If Vue.js is more your style, Vue CLI offers a similar setup, giving you templates and configurations to get rolling in no time.

Now, let’s talk about Yeoman. It’s kind of like the Swiss Army knife of scaffolding tools. Using generators, Yeoman creates project templates that are super customizable. It’s a boon for organizations wanting a uniform structure across various projects.

The Perks of Scaffolding

Why should you care about scaffolding? For starters, it’s a massive time-saver. Setup that usually eats up hours gets trimmed down to minutes, leaving you more time to dive into coding the features that matter.

Consistency is another plus. When every project starts with the same scaffolded structure, it’s easier for team members to hop from one project to another. Everyone knows where to find stuff and how things are organized. And let’s not forget the reduced risk of bugs and errors. Scaffolding tools churn out code that’s already been road-tested, cutting down on those pesky development hiccups.

Make It Your Own

The beauty of scaffolding tools is their flexibility. You’re not stuck with the out-of-the-box setup. Take Create React App for example. If you need a configuration tweak, you can ‘eject’ the settings and customize to your heart’s content. This adaptability ensures your scaffolded project can evolve to fit any specific requirements that pop up.

Best Practices for a Smooth Scaffolding Ride

First things first, pick a scaffolding tool that lines up with your project needs. Building a React app? Go with Create React App. Working on a Vue.js project? Vue CLI’s got your back.

Understanding the generated code is another must. Sure, scaffolding fast-tracks your setup, but knowing what’s under the hood helps when it comes to customization and debugging down the line.

Scaffolding in the Real World

Imagine you’re working on an e-commerce site with React. A quick command like npx create-react-app my-ecommerce-site gives you a ready-to-go project structure. From there, you can jump straight into adding user authentication, product listings, and a shopping cart, all without worrying about the initial setup.

Or let’s say you’re crafting a real-time chat app with Node.js and Socket.io. Yeoman can scaffold the basic setup, handling dependencies and configurations so you can zero in on building the chat functionalities.

Common Threads Among Scaffolding Tools

Most scaffolding tools come loaded with useful features like:

  • Project Initialization: Kickoff a new project with a set structure.
  • Dependency Management: Automatically install necessary dependencies.
  • Code Generation: Pump out boilerplate code for common elements like routing and state management.
  • Build Automation: Pre-configure tools like Webpack and Babel.
  • Customization Options: Flexibility to tweak the generated code to match your project specifics.

Tackling Challenges

While scaffolding is awesome, it’s not all rainbows and butterflies. Sometimes, the generated code includes stuff you don’t really need, causing a bit of bloat. There’s also a risk of becoming overly reliant on these tools, which could make it tough to switch gears to different frameworks or tools in the future.

Striking a balance is key. Leverage scaffolding for a head start, but make sure you understand the underlying code. This way, you reap the benefits without locking yourself into a rigid structure.
